What to Look for When Hiring a Builder in Stoke-on-Trent
Not all builders in Stoke-on-Trent are the same. Here's what to check before hiring.
- Building Control certification and compliance: Confirm your builder in Stoke-on-Trent has passed Building Control inspections on previous projects. Stoke-on-Trent has specific local requirements for foundations, damp proofing, and energy efficiency that experienced builders know well.
- Insurance and guarantees: Request proof of public liability insurance (minimum £1-6 million depending on project scope). Ask about guarantees on workmanship and structural warranties.
- Local references and reviews: A builder in Stoke-on-Trent should provide references from recent customers in the area. QuoteBank displays verified reviews so you see real feedback.
- VAT registration and professional affiliates: Check if your builder in Stoke-on-Trent is VAT registered (important for larger jobs) and whether they're members of trade bodies like NHBC, FMHB, or similar organisations.
- Detailed written quotes: Compare quotes from multiple builders in Stoke-on-Trent. A thorough quote should itemise labour, materials, timescales, and payment schedule.

Builder Costs in Stoke-on-Trent in 2026
Most builders in Stoke-on-Trent charge between £150 and £350 per hour in 2026, depending on experience, specialisation, and project complexity. Here's a breakdown of typical project costs.
- Kitchen refurbishment (10-15 sqm): £4,000–£12,000 (basic to mid-range finishes). Builders in Stoke-on-Trent adjust quotes based on structural changes and material choices.
- Single-storey extension (20-30 sqm): £15,000–£40,000. Builders in Stoke-on-Trent factor in foundations, Building Control, and local labour rates.
- Loft conversion (30-40 sqm): £20,000–£50,000. Roofing, structural beams, and insulation drive costs for builders in Stoke-on-Trent.
- Bathroom refurbishment (5-8 sqm): £2,500–£8,000. A builder in Stoke-on-Trent coordinates plumbing, tiling, and ventilation.
- Garage build (20 sqm): £4,000–£10,000. Builders in Stoke-on-Trent supply labour, brickwork, and roofing materials.
These are indicative figures. A builder in Stoke-on-Trent will provide a detailed quote after assessing your specific property, materials, and requirements. QuoteBank lets you compare quotes from multiple builders in Stoke-on-Trent to ensure competitive pricing.
